Extension sought to file tax returns

KARACHI: The Pakistan Tax Bar Association (PTBA) in a letter to the Federal Board of Revenue (FBR) chairperson has sought an extension in the deadline to file tax returns for 2018.

In the letter, the PTBA states that tax return forms were uploaded on August 17 after amendments and it was difficult to file tax returns in 11 days.

The PTBA has sought for the deadline to be extended to October 16.
